Transaction 3057784f9824e5044d570283e8d6ebf4487e5fa4e290c1592ba9137eeb910d8e
1 Input
1 Output
-
3057784f9824e5044d570283e8d6ebf4487e5fa4e290c1592ba9137eeb910d8e:0
- value
- 764612
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 daaa912ea1122691d23354cddab9c79a80ddcbf7 OP_EQUAL
- address
- 3MdDZaEpzF1jHMkx9QAJuzZvtkWrHMaWML